Please visit Northside Hospital Orthopedics - Sports Medicine Specialists for additional information.
The Sandy Springs location of Northside Hospital Orthopedics - Sports Medicine is located in the 960 building of the Northside Hospital Doctor's Center.
4.6 out of 5 (748 ratings)
4.6 out of 5 (380 ratings)
4.7 out of 5 (644 ratings)